Sumitomo to buy about 75% stake in Excel Crop

Mumbai-based Excel Crop Care in a filing to the BSE said that its board in a meeting on Sunday approved a share purchase agreement between the company, its promoter group entities and certain public shareholders, and Sumitomo group. 

Under the agreement, Sumitomo group is acquiring over 49.5 lakh equity shares of the company at a price of Rs 1,259.36 apiece, from the company, promoter group entities and certain public shareholders, comprising members of Ratnabali group, the filing said. 

The company and promoter group entities are selling 27,20,501 shares, aggregating to 24.72 per cent stake of total paid up equity share capital to Sumitomo Chemical Company and its nominees.
